Famed Florentine Renaissance crucifixes by Michelangelo, Donatello and Filippo Brunelleschi will go on show together for the first time in the Florence Baptistery from November 2 to 11. The crosses are being united for a heritage biennial organised by the Fondazione Florens.

Gearing up for Florens 2012
The International Week for Cultural and Environmental Heritage, Florens 2012, is scheduled to take place in Florence from November 3 to 11. Cultural directors include Mauro Agnoletti, Andrea Carandini and Walter Santagata, with Davide Rampello as artistic director.
Florens 2012, identity as an added value
During ‘Cultural and Environmental Heritage Week’, Florens 2012 (November 3 to 11) will be focusing on the theme: ‘From the Grand Tour to the Global Tour’, brainchild of the Board of Cultural Directors, which brings together renowned professors from the Universities of Florence, Turin and ‘La Sapienza’ in Rome, who are coordinating the event’s research activities.
